☐ String extraction sanity check — Before each release, run the LinguaScoop extraction script and eyeball the diff for dropped translation keys. If support tickets mention untranslated buttons, that's usually a sign the script choked on a new template format. Don't patch the output by hand; file it upstream instead. Questions about weird extraction output should go to the person named below.

named custodian: Druion Kelix Brivan

Alert: Inkpress invoice renderer failing on PDFs generated via third-party plugins. Affected jobs return blank pages when a plugin embeds non-standard font descriptors. Renderer now rejects malformed descriptors instead of crashing; update plugins to the Quartzleaf font spec v3. Jobs queued before the fix will be retried automatically. Report plugin-side rendering issues to the integrations desk.

pager mailbox: holius@nelvrogrid.internal

### v4.2.0 — Changed defaults

The Mirewood user-profile store now shards by account region rather than by a single hash ring. Plugin authors who read profiles directly should note that cross-shard scans are disabled by default and batch lookups are capped per shard. Plugins using the official client need no changes. The new default configuration shipped with this release is as follows.

settings of tagug-fajof:
[zorwyn]
host = zorwyn.nelvrosys.corp
user = zorwyn_svc
database = zorwyn_prod

**Postmortem Timeline — Validator Plugin Loader Regression**

14:02 — Deploy of Corvid Validate 3.8 began; the plugin loader started rejecting third-party data validators with mismatched schema manifests.
14:11 — Alerts fired from the Breywick ingest cluster as validation silently no-op'd, letting malformed rows through.
14:26 — Rollback initiated after Priya confirmed the loader change as root cause.
14:40 — Rollback complete; affected rows quarantined. The offending build is traceable via the token below.

pipeline stamp: htk4_66df